Beginning Without End

Perhaps it was Su Yanran's luck that she was wearing thicker clothes in winter, and the person who stabbed her seemed panicked as he fled immediately after the attack.

Yet, the knife still pierced her flesh. The sharp pain and sudden shock made Su Yanran scream uncontrollably.

"Miss, are you okay?"

Her assistant dropped her bag and rushed over. Su Yanran clutched her abdomen, her face pale. In that moment, she broke down, realizing that Luo Shiya and the others had actually sent someone to kill her!

The assistant frantically made a phone call, but Su Yanran couldn’t hear anything. The pain in her body overwhelmed her, and her mind went blank.

It wasn’t until the ambulance arrived that Su Yanran regained some semblance of consciousness. Suddenly, the scene felt eerily familiar.

Only this time, it was her being taken to the hospital in the ambulance...

Outside, the snow fell heavier, but inside the bedroom, separated by a wall, it was warm—even brimming with a spring-like atmosphere.

"Withered vines, old trees, crows at dusk; a small bridge, flowing water, a humble home; an ancient road, west wind, a lean horse; the sun sets in the west, and a heartbroken soul is at the ends of the earth~"

After a long and exhausting session, Mo Xuan lay beside Luo Shiya, who tenderly covered him with a blanket.

She wiped the sweat from his forehead and held him gently, savoring his warmth.

Sometimes, Luo Shiya felt grateful for Mo Xuan's stamina; otherwise, she might have thought their antics with Luo Muqi were a bit excessive.

But she couldn’t help herself.

It wasn’t just about desire. Only in these moments could Luo Shiya truly feel that Mo Xuan was hers.

At times, she even considered finding a way to imprison him, ensuring he would never leave her side.

But she couldn’t bring herself to do it. Such an act would only push him away, and that wasn’t what she and her sister wanted. They hoped that one day, even if Mo Xuan discovered their schemes, he would choose to stay with them.

He had become their poison, and they, in turn, would be his.

As Luo Shiya gently released Mo Xuan and prepared to take a shower, her phone buzzed with a message from Sister Hui:

"Mo Jinpeng stabbed Su Yanran. She’s not dead, and Mo Jinpeng is still under our surveillance."

Luo Shiya couldn’t help but chuckle. She hadn’t expected Mo Jinpeng to actually go after Su Yanran...

Life could be bitterly ironic. Mo Xuan lay peacefully in Luo Shiya’s arms, while Su Yanran stared blankly at the hospital ceiling.

"How did this happen?"

Su's Father looked at his daughter, his eyes red, struggling to hold back tears. Su's Mother sat beside her, weeping, while Su Jiuzhe comforted her, shaking his head in dismay.

"Yanran, we’ve found out who did this," Su's Father said, his eyes burning with anger. "The police checked the surveillance footage. The one who hurt you... was Mo Jinpeng."

Su Yanran’s pupils dilated in shock. She never imagined it would be Mo Jinpeng.

In her mind, even if Mo Jinpeng hadn’t been arrested, he would have gone into hiding. How could he have known she was the one who reported him?

Suddenly, Luo Shiya’s threats flashed through her mind, and Su Yanran let out a bitter laugh. Only the sisters could have orchestrated this. Luo Shiya hadn’t taken direct action; instead, she had handed the knife to Mo Jinpeng.

From the moment she gave Su Yanran those incriminating documents, Luo Shiya must have been planning this all along.

But how could she be so sure Mo Jinpeng would act? Did she coerce him, or simply manipulate him into it?

A doctor entered the room, his expression complicated as he glanced at the pale Su Yanran. He then whispered to Su's Father, "Family of the patient, could you come with me for a moment?"

"Doctor..." Su Yanran’s voice was weak, her lips pale. "Whatever it is, just tell me directly."

The doctor hesitated, then forced a smile at Su Yanran’s numb expression. "It’s nothing serious. I just need to go over some precautions. I’ll have a nurse give you an injection soon. Rest well and try not to overthink."

Su Yanran wanted to press further, but Su's Mother and Su Jiuzhe stopped her. Su's Father followed the doctor out.

"Please brace yourself," the doctor sighed. "Your daughter’s injury... It’s fortunate it happened in winter, and the attacker seemed panicked, but..."

He paused, then continued, "The damage has affected her reproductive system. She may not be able to conceive naturally in the future..."

Su's Father could no longer hold back his tears. He had warned Su Yanran not to act impulsively or be swayed by Mo Jinpeng’s charm.

But Su Yanran had insisted on changing her engagement, and Su's Father had initially thought Mo Xuan’s decision to cut ties was too harsh. Besides, he had hoped for the alliance with the Mo family, so he hadn’t objected.

Now, he regretted his naivety. Mo Jinpeng had not only caused a scandal but had also sought revenge on his daughter!

Su Yanran, lying in the hospital bed, didn’t know the details, but the doctor’s demeanor made her prepare for the worst.

"Mo Xuan, it seems betrayal truly leads to no good end..."

A tear slid down Su Yanran’s cheek as she thought this.

If she hadn’t betrayed Mo Xuan, if she had stayed with him despite her secrets, perhaps her life would have been entirely different.

Mo Xuan’s past affection had led her to believe he would never care about her actions. Over time, she even convinced herself that Mo Xuan owed her.

When Su Yanran had gone abroad to study, she had interacted with other men, though only as friends.

But she could never find the same feeling Mo Xuan had given her.

"You always want what you can’t have, and those who are favored take it for granted."

Once she left Mo Xuan and was no longer the one taken for granted, she began to miss his kindness.

For the first time, Su Yanran wondered if she had been foolish. How could she have been so blind, choosing to hurt Mo Xuan for someone like Mo Jinpeng?

"Yanran, don’t dwell on it..." Su's Mother wiped her tears. "Rest well. You’ve just had a blood transfusion. I’ll ask your brother to get you something to eat. You need to eat something."

"Mom, could you do me a favor?" Su Yanran looked at her mother, her eyes pleading. "Could you call Mo Xuan for me? I want to see him one last time..."

Su's Mother was taken aback, then sighed helplessly. "Yanran, do you think he’ll agree to see you?"

"I don’t know. Just try, Mom..."

Su Yanran knew this relationship had reached its end, destined to conclude without resolution. She also knew she couldn’t win Mo Xuan back.

The way Mo Xuan looked at Luo Shiya and Luo Muqi was even more tender than how he had once looked at her.

"Mo Xuan, this last meeting isn’t to win you back. I just want to tell you that the ones by your side... they’re not worthy of your trust either..."
